Founded in 1959, Delaware Valley Floral Group (DVFG) has grown from a small family business into one of the nation's largest floral distribution companies. For more than six decades, we've delivered premium fresh flowers and floral supplies to retail florists, event designers, and supermarkets across the country. We aim to be our customers' most valuable supplier - and we believe our employees are the key to making that happen. About the Role The Part-Time Delivery Driver is responsible for safely operating a refrigerated box truck and delivering fresh floral products to customers throughout the Scranton/Wilkes-Barre region and surrounding areas. This role plays a key part in ensuring on-time delivery, maintaining product quality, and providing an exceptional customer experience. What You'll Do
  • Safely operate a 16-foot refrigerated box truck to complete assigned delivery routes
  • Ensure accurate and timely delivery of fresh flowers and floral products to customers within a 125-mile radius of the Scranton/Wilkes-Barre area
  • Provide professional and courteous customer service while building positive customer relationships
  • Load and unload products while maintaining product quality and organization
  • Maintain vehicle cleanliness and ensure equipment is in safe working condition
  • Follow assigned routes and use GPS/navigation tools to optimize delivery efficiency
  • Maintain compliance with company policies, safety standards, and DOT regulations Work Environment & Physical Requirements This role requires the ability to work in a warehouse and refrigerated cooler environment (approximately 34°F) and to lift, carry, and move products up to 60 pounds with or without reasonable accommodation.
The position also requires frequent standing, walking, bending, kneeling, crouching, climbing in and out of a box truck, and extended driving periods. Vision requirements include close vision, distance vision, color vision, peripheral vision, depth perception, and the ability to adjust focus.
